Leading Cryptocurrency Rebounds Sharply to $69,700, Erasing Recent Market Declines

The cryptocurrency market's flagship asset has demonstrated remarkable resilience, mounting a significant recovery that has effectively erased recent downward price movements and reestablished key technical support levels.

 

Bitcoin has staged an impressive recovery, climbing sharply to approximately $69,700 and effectively eliminating the losses experienced during recent market volatility. This upward movement represents a significant shift in momentum for the leading cryptocurrency.

Strong Price Recovery Details

The premier digital asset has surged approximately 4.5% over the past 24 hours, reaching $69,697 at the time of writing. This robust price action has successfully reversed the downward movement observed earlier in the week, when Bitcoin had declined to around $66,500.

The recovery has been characterized by increasing trading volumes across major exchanges, suggesting growing participation from market participants. The upward movement accelerated notably once Bitcoin reclaimed the psychologically important $68,000 threshold, with momentum building as technical resistance levels were overcome.

This price appreciation comes against a backdrop of improving market sentiment, with several technical indicators shifting from neutral to positive territory as the recovery gained strength.

Technical Analysis Perspective

From a technical analysis standpoint, Bitcoin’s recovery carries significant implications. The cryptocurrency has successfully reclaimed its 20-day moving average, a key technical indicator that often signals medium-term momentum direction.

Additionally, the relative strength index (RSI) has moved away from oversold conditions that had emerged during the recent price decline, now registering in the neutral-to-bullish range around 56. This technical recovery suggests potential for continued upward movement if current momentum persists.

Perhaps most notably, Bitcoin has reestablished itself above the critical support zone between $67,000 and $68,000, which market analysts have identified as an important area for maintaining the broader bullish market structure that has characterized 2024 thus far.

Market Context and Catalysts

Several factors appear to have contributed to Bitcoin’s strong recovery. Macroeconomic conditions have shown signs of stabilization after recent uncertainty, with equity markets also demonstrating resilience. This improved risk sentiment has typically corresponded with stronger cryptocurrency performance.

Institutional participation continues to provide underlying support, with Bitcoin ETFs maintaining steady inflow patterns despite recent price volatility. The consistent institutional demand serves as a fundamental support mechanism that helps absorb selling pressure during market downturns.

Market data also indicates a reduction in selling pressure from long-term holders, who had been taking some profits during Bitcoin’s rise earlier this year. This diminished selling overhang may have created more favorable conditions for upward price movement.

Broader Cryptocurrency Market Response

Bitcoin’s strong recovery has triggered positive responses across the broader cryptocurrency ecosystem. Multiple major altcoins have followed Bitcoin’s upward trajectory, with the total cryptocurrency market capitalization increasing by approximately 3.8% over the past 24 hours.

Ethereum, the second-largest cryptocurrency by market capitalization, has risen approximately 3.2%, while several other alternative cryptocurrencies have posted even stronger gains. This market-wide recovery reflects Bitcoin’s continued role as the primary directional indicator for the broader digital asset space.

Trading volumes across major cryptocurrency exchanges have increased substantially during this recovery phase, reaching approximately $48 billion in 24-hour Bitcoin spot trading volume – a significant increase from the $32 billion observed during the recent consolidation period.

Forward Outlook and Key Levels

Looking ahead, market analysts are closely monitoring several key levels that may determine Bitcoin’s short-term trajectory. The $70,000 threshold represents the immediate psychological resistance level, while the previous all-time high around $73,750 serves as a more significant target should the current momentum continue.

On the support side, the recently reclaimed zone between $67,000 and $68,000 now represents a crucial area for maintaining the bullish market structure. Holding above this range would suggest sustained recovery potential, while failing to maintain this support could signal a return to the recent consolidation pattern.

Derivatives market data shows improving sentiment among professional traders, with funding rates returning to modestly positive territory after briefly turning negative during the recent price decline. This shift suggests growing confidence among leveraged traders regarding Bitcoin’s near-term prospects.

While short-term volatility remains a constant in cryptocurrency markets, Bitcoin’s decisive recovery action demonstrates the underlying strength of buyer support that continues to emerge during price dips, a characteristic that has defined the market throughout much of 2024.
